Sausage Flip is all about launching a slippery, wobbly sausage through ridiculous obstacle courses and somehow sticking the landing. You flick it, flip it, and hope it doesn’t completely fail mid-air. Each level is packed with random stuff in your way—swinging hammers, moving platforms, trampolines that launch you too far (or not far enough), and ledges that look possible but turn out to be impossible. One wrong move, and your sausage is flopping around like a fish out of water, stuck in the dumbest spot imaginable. Controls are simple: drag, aim, release. That’s it. But actually getting your sausage to land where you want? Not so simple. Some jumps require perfect timing, some need a weird bounce, and sometimes, you just have to pray the physics decide to be on your side. Expect to mess up a lot. Every attempt feels like it should work, but then something completely unexpected happens, and you’re back at the start. Skins make things even more ridiculous. You’re not just flipping any ordinary sausage—you can turn it into a hot dog, a superhero, or something completely absurd. Because if you’re going to fail a hundred times, you might as well do it while looking cool. Sausage Flip is frustrating, goofy, and weirdly satisfying. You’ll tell yourself “just one more try,” and before you know it, you’ve spent an hour trying to land the perfect flip.
